As the anticipation builds towards the 2025 AFL Draft, pundits and keen observers are still looking at which football prospect will fall at what pick.
Counting down the days, Craft of the Draft has produced a final Mock Draft, taking into account the final draft order.
We take a look at the first 40 selections of the 2025 intake, considering all the bids on high-end talents as well as some potential pick trades between clubs.

2Pick 2 - Gold Coast (Matched Bid): Zeke Uwland
| 2 RANK | ![]() | Zeke Uwland Gold Coast Academy Utility HEIGHT: 180cm | â–¶+ |
The widespread expectation is that a bid will come for Uwland at this spot, which would force the Suns to use picks 15, 21 and 24, and get 50 back. He is set to slot into an AFL environment seamlessly and has plenty of scope after almost a full season on the sidelines.
